- Relaxed farm site half a mile from the South West Coast Path
- A 10-minute drive from Boscastle and 20 minutes from Tintagel Castle
- Stunning views and a two-acre dog walk on site

Liked Absolutely loved it. Pitch was a really decent size. We stayed on pitch 3 with electric has a side hedge too for abit more shelter. We had 40mph wind on Saturday 6/09 so the hedge helped 😁.
Toilet and shower block very clean with shower being nice and hot. Toilets has a plug to use for hairdryer etc.
Views are spectacular.
Our dog loved it too.
Owner Colin is very friendly and helpful.
Easy to find with satnav but has road signs too.
A 5 minute drive into Boscastle village. Will be booking again soon.
